- CyberPatcher is an utility to speed up your fpu/64bit math intensive
- applications and make the system usage smoother.
- The problem with several Amiga applications on the 68040 and 68060
- is that these are compiled for the 6888x.
- This coprocessor has a lot more fpu instructions than the 68040 and
- 68060 so these instructions have to be emulated on the more advanced
- 680xx processors.
- Unknown instructions cause a trap and during the trap the emulation has
- to find the right emulation routine and run this function.
- In a trap the processor is in the Supervisor mode and no other tasks
- can run.
- This effect is visible by a not smooth running mouse...the system gets
- almost unusable the more unimplemented instructions are used by a program.
- CyberPatcher trys to patch the most used instructions that have to be
- emulated.
-
- >>> This DOESN'T mean it patches EVERY instruction!!! <<<
-
- The speed up depends on the program but the main job is to provide a
- smooth system where you can work with no annoying blocked system.
- CyberPatcher patches in memory, doesn't patch files on the HD, needs
- no options and isn't application depended.

- Question:
-
- Are programs patched during loading or during execution ?
-
- Answer:
-
- During Execution so it doesn't matter when you start it
-
- Question:
-
- Are there any disadvantages while using Cyberpatcher ?
-
- Answer:
-
- Yes. Cyberpatcher doesn't replace every missing instruction, so
- the System may slow down when a lot such instructions occur.
- (See CyberSnooper docs)
- Another risc are potential copyprotections of programs which check
- if their code doesn't get manipulated. (Don't know one program yet
- where this happens)
-
-
- Question:
-
- Does Cyberpatcher have any options ?
-
- Answer:
-
- Yes..the OFF and ON options which turns it ON and OFF.
- (Cyberpatcher itself is not removed from the system so you
- can't load a new one after OFF)
-
- Question:
-
- Why doesn`t Cyberpatcher patch every instruction ?
-
- Answer:
-
- Because it patches common instructions with fast routines
- and doesn't emulate them. The emulator already exists in
- the 68060.library
